First interview is from The Insider, which talked to Tyler, Dylan and Crystal about the new season at the MTV Upfronts on Thursday.
“Season two is 10,000 times better than the first season in every single way,” Tyler told me yesterday at MTV’s Upfront press junket. “Every episode has big moments of action or emotion — I really think the fans are going to freak out.”
And it sounds like Scott & Alison ‘shippers will do a fair amount of freaking as well, since Crystal revealed that the two start off in a good place despite learning that her boyfriend is a werewolf and her family has been hunting them for centuries. “She’s still very much in love with Scott but her dad intercepts them in the season premiere and says they can’t ever see each other again,” Crystal says, hinting at a major Romeo & Juliet vibe. “But eventually something really horrible happens and she takes a complete turn.”
When I asked if this means she’ll embrace the family business, Crystal smiled and said, “Absolutely. She starts to follow in her aunt’s footsteps this season a lot, which is so much fun.”
Also having fun in season two is Derek — according to Tyler, the character is a lot more badass and a lot funnier now that he’s the new Alpha.

MTV announced today premiere dates for its returning hit series “Teen Wolf” and “Awkward,” as well as the debut of the highly anticipated new series “Snooki & JWOWW” at its annual Upfront Presentation at the Beacon Theatre in New York City.
The second season of “Teen Wolf” premieres in two-parts, with part one kicking off on Sunday, June 3 at 11:00 p.m. ET/PT, immediately following the “2012 MTV Movie Awards,” and part two debuting the following night, on Monday, June 4, in its regularly scheduled 10:00 p.m. ET/PT timeslot.
MTV also highlighted its “storytelling without borders” strategy that looks to engage audiences across every platform as demonstrated through “Teen Wolf: The Hunt.” The new “Teen Wolf” social experience will live on Facebook and other platforms and will allow fans to “friend” and interact with the show’s characters in real time within the context of a choose-your-own-adventure mystery. “Teen Wolf: The Hunt” will feature a completely original storyline, written by the “Teen Wolf” team of writers, while also serving as a complementary online experience to the television series. The multi-platform experience will launch on Monday, June 4, the night of the show’s regular time period debut.
